Understanding Deep Sea Fishing Rods Pricing
When considering the pricing of deep sea fishing rods, it’s essential to understand the factors that influence their costs. Deep sea fishing rods can vary significantly in price based on their quality, materials, brand, and features. Here’s a breakdown to help you grasp the pricing of these crucial tools for your angling adventures.
Quality Matters
Higher-quality deep sea fishing rods crafted with durable materials like graphite or fiberglass tend to be more expensive. These materials offer better strength, flexibility, and sensitivity, enhancing your overall fishing experience. While they may come with a higher price tag, investing in a quality rod can pay off in the long run with improved performance and durability.

Popular Deep Sea Fishing Rod Brands and Their Price Range
When looking for a deep sea fishing rod, it’s essential to consider reputable brands that offer quality products. Here are some popular deep sea fishing rod brands along with their price ranges to help you make an informed decision.
1. Shimano
Shimano is known for its high-quality fishing gear, including deep sea fishing rods. Their price range typically falls between $100 to $500, depending on the model and features.
2. Penn
Penn is a well-respected brand in the fishing industry, offering a range of deep sea rods. Prices for Penn fishing rods usually start at around $80 and can go up to $400 or more for premium models.
3. Daiwa
Daiwa is another popular brand among anglers, known for its durability and performance. You can expect to find Daiwa deep sea fishing rods priced from $50 for entry-level options to $300 for advanced models.
4. Okuma
Okuma offers a variety of deep sea fishing rods at competitive prices. Their range typically starts at $50 and goes up to $250, catering to different budgets and preferences.
5. Ugly Stik
Ugly Stik is a brand recognized for its robust and affordable fishing rods, including those designed for deep sea fishing. Prices for Ugly Stik deep sea rods generally range from $40 to $100.
6. St. Croix
St. Croix is known for its premium quality fishing rods, including models suitable for deep sea fishing. Prices for St. Croix deep sea rods start at around $150 and can exceed $500 for top-of-the-line options.
These price ranges are approximate and may vary based on the specific model, features, and retailer. Remember to prioritize quality and choose a deep sea fishing rod that aligns with your skill level and fishing needs.
